Changing the touch screen

My friend has a 2012 TDV8 and his touchscreen is broken can we change it out for another plug and play or does it need to be coded to the car and how do we go about doing that 🤦🏽‍♂️ Thanks for your assistance Thumbs Up

In the Naviplus install thread Pas153 mentioned he killed his screen, and had to swap it out with another one he sourced from a breakers, so I'm guessing there's no coding issues there.

Just make sure you source the same type of screen again - single view or dual view - as I'm not sure if they are interchangeable?

You don’t say why it has failed, but it might be worth you checking out the fan is working OK and it is getting a good air flow.
The same fan feeds air to both the TFT screen and the main touch screen via plastic ducting.

Oh, well that will be an easy swap with a unit from a breakers.

There's still all the massive amount of work to do to strip the dashboard down to this point to get the display out, but the button panel itself comes off the frame easily and can be swapped out. Thumbs Up
